Uses of Interface
javax.script.ScriptEngine
-
Packages that use ScriptEngine Package Description javax.script The scripting API consists of interfaces and classes that define Java™ Scripting Engines and provides a framework for their use in Java applications.jdk.nashorn.api.scripting This package provides thejavax.scriptintegration, which is the preferred way to use Nashorn. -
-
Uses of ScriptEngine in javax.script
Classes in javax.script that implement ScriptEngine Modifier and Type Class Description classAbstractScriptEngineProvides a standard implementation for several of the variants of theevalmethod.Methods in javax.script that return ScriptEngine Modifier and Type Method Description abstract ScriptEngineCompiledScript. getEngine()Returns theScriptEnginewhosecompilemethod created thisCompiledScript.ScriptEngineScriptEngineManager. getEngineByExtension(String extension)Look up and create aScriptEnginefor a given extension.ScriptEngineScriptEngineManager. getEngineByMimeType(String mimeType)Look up and create aScriptEnginefor a given mime type.ScriptEngineScriptEngineManager. getEngineByName(String shortName)Looks up and creates aScriptEnginefor a given name.ScriptEngineScriptEngineFactory. getScriptEngine()Returns an instance of theScriptEngineassociated with thisScriptEngineFactory. -
Uses of ScriptEngine in jdk.nashorn.api.scripting
Classes in jdk.nashorn.api.scripting that implement ScriptEngine Modifier and Type Class Description classNashornScriptEngineJSR-223 compliant script engine for Nashorn.Methods in jdk.nashorn.api.scripting that return ScriptEngine Modifier and Type Method Description ScriptEngineNashornScriptEngineFactory. getScriptEngine()ScriptEngineNashornScriptEngineFactory. getScriptEngine(ClassLoader appLoader)Create a new Script engine initialized with the given class loader.ScriptEngineNashornScriptEngineFactory. getScriptEngine(String... args)Create a new Script engine initialized with the given arguments.ScriptEngineNashornScriptEngineFactory. getScriptEngine(String[] args, ClassLoader appLoader)Create a new Script engine initialized with the given arguments and the given class loader.ScriptEngineNashornScriptEngineFactory. getScriptEngine(String[] args, ClassLoader appLoader, ClassFilter classFilter)Create a new Script engine initialized with the given arguments, class loader and class filter.ScriptEngineNashornScriptEngineFactory. getScriptEngine(ClassFilter classFilter)Create a new Script engine initialized with the given class filter.
-